Calculate Log Base 391 of 148

To solve the equation log 391 (148) = x carry out the following steps.
  1. Apply the change of base rule:
    log a (x) = log b (x) / log b (a)
    With b = 10:
    log a (x) = log(x) / log(a)
  2. Substitute the variables:
    With x = 148, a = 391:
    log 391 (148) = log(148) / log(391)
  3. Evaluate the term:
    log(148) / log(391)
    = 1.39794000867204 / 1.92427928606188
    = 0.83723523451974
    = Logarithm of 148 with base 391
